Bug ID: 275308 Summary: potential ZFS data corruption Product: Base System Version: 14.0-RELEASE Hardware: Any OS: Any Status: New Severity: Affects Only Me Priority: --- Component: kern Assignee: b...@freebsd.org Reporter: ema...@freebsd.org Blocks: 275215 See https://github.com/openzfs/zfs/issues/15526#issuecomment-1823737998 for details > As discussed in this thread, setting vfs.zfs.dmu_offset_next_sync (FreeBSD) / > zfs_dmu_offset_next_sync (Linux) to 0 does not trigger the issue here. Having > this value set to 1 triggers the issue. Tracking PR for potential EN to change the default.
